Answer:
For two universe that is the same size, the universe with the faster expansion rate must be younger than the universe with a slower expansion rate. The slope in the line of the Hubble plot of the older universe will be flatter.
Explanation:
Hubble's law establishes a direct relationship between a galaxy's distance and its redshift-determined recessional velocity. The redshifts of galaxy clusters and distant galaxies are equivalent and proportional to their distances from us, according to Hubble's theorem.
